Increased Accuracy in Diagnoses

AI algorithms have shown to significantly increase the accuracy of medical imaging interpretations, helping healthcare professionals detect subtle abnormalities that may have been overlooked. For example, a recent study demonstrated how AI-enabled imaging systems detected early signs of breast cancer that were missed by traditional screening methods, leading to prompt intervention and improved patient outcomes. To make the most of AI advancements, it’s essential for healthcare providers to stay updated on the latest technologies and undergo training to effectively leverage AI tools in medical imaging.

  • Enhanced detection of early-stage diseases
  • Reduced false positives and negatives
  • Improved precision in identifying complex conditions

Efficient Workflow in Healthcare Settings

By automating repetitive tasks and providing rapid image analysis, AI streamlines the workflow for healthcare providers, allowing them to focus more on patient care and treatment planning. Imagine a scenario where AI software swiftly processes a high volume of imaging studies, enabling radiologists to dedicate more time to consult with patients and collaborate with interdisciplinary teams for comprehensive care. To optimize the efficiency of AI-driven workflows, it’s crucial for healthcare facilities to integrate seamless communication channels and ensure the interoperability of different AI systems.

Personalized Treatment Plans

AI algorithms can analyze vast amounts of patient data to create personalized treatment plans based on individual medical history, genetic makeup, and imaging results, leading to more targeted therapies. For instance, a patient with a rare genetic condition benefited from a customized treatment regimen designed by AI algorithms, resulting in a significant improvement in symptom management and quality of life. To embrace personalized medicine fully, healthcare providers must prioritize data privacy and security to safeguard sensitive patient information utilized by AI algorithms for tailored treatment strategies.

Enhanced Research Opportunities

AI-powered medical imaging opens up new avenues for research and development in the healthcare field, enabling scientists to explore innovative techniques for disease management and treatment. By harnessing the power of AI to analyze extensive imaging datasets, researchers can uncover patterns and trends that may lead to breakthrough discoveries in disease prevention and treatment. To foster collaboration between researchers and AI experts, it’s essential for healthcare institutions to invest in interdisciplinary projects and provide resources for exploring cutting-edge applications of AI in medical imaging research.
